Africa Solar Water Pump Market Insights & Analysis

The Africa Solar Water Pump Market is anticipated to register a CAGR of around 9.6% during the forecast period 2026-2034. The market size is valued at USD 123.5 million in 2026 and is projected to reach USD 257.13 million by 2034. Rising investments in decentralized renewable energy infrastructure and irrigation modernization programs are shaping the market landscape across Africa. Countries such as Kenya, Ethiopia, and Nigeria are witnessing growing adoption of solar-powered irrigation systems, supported by international development funds and public-private partnerships. According to development finance data, over 35% of rural electrification projects in Sub-Saharan Africa now include solar-based water pumping components.

Technological advancements and business model innovation are also strengthening the market outlook. Companies are introducing pay-as-you-go financing and carbon credit-backed solutions to improve affordability for smallholder farmers. For instance, new financing mechanisms introduced in 2025 enabled farmers to reduce upfront system costs by nearly 30%. In addition, increasing solar panel efficiency and integration with smart controllers are improving system performance and reliability. These factors, combined with rising water demand and climate variability, continue to accelerate Africa solar water pump market growth and long-term demand.

Africa Solar Water Pump Market Dynamics

Key Driver: Rising demand for sustainable irrigation solutions

The growing need for efficient irrigation systems is a major driver of the Africa solar water pump market. Agriculture contributes over 20% of GDP in several African economies, yet irrigation coverage remains below 10% of arable land. Solar water pumps provide a reliable and cost-effective alternative to diesel-powered systems, helping farmers increase crop yields and reduce operational costs.

Moreover, fluctuating fuel prices and limited grid access in rural regions are accelerating the transition toward solar-powered solutions. Studies indicate that farmers using solar pumps can reduce irrigation costs by up to 60% annually. This economic advantage, combined with improved water access, is significantly boosting market demand and adoption rates.

Industry Trends: Expansion of pay-as-you-go and carbon financing models

The market is witnessing a strong shift toward innovative financing models designed to improve accessibility. Pay-as-you-go systems allow farmers to pay in small installments, reducing the financial burden associated with upfront investments. This approach has already enabled thousands of smallholder farmers to adopt solar pumping systems across East and West Africa.

In parallel, carbon credit programs are emerging as a key trend. Companies are leveraging carbon markets to subsidize equipment costs while promoting sustainable agricultural practices. These models are expected to play a crucial role in scaling adoption, particularly in regions with limited access to traditional financing channels.

Major Challenge: High initial investment and infrastructure limitations

One of the primary challenges affecting the Africa solar water pump market is the relatively high upfront cost of installation. While operational savings are significant, the initial capital requirement remains a barrier for many small-scale farmers, especially in low-income regions.

In addition, limited technical infrastructure and after-sales service networks in remote areas can hinder system performance and maintenance. A lack of trained technicians and spare parts availability further impacts long-term reliability, slowing down adoption in certain regions.

Opportunity: Growth in off-grid water supply and rural development programs

The expansion of off-grid energy solutions presents a major opportunity for the Africa solar water pump market. Governments and development organizations are increasingly focusing on rural water supply projects powered by renewable energy. Solar water pumps are becoming a preferred solution for community water systems due to their low maintenance and long lifespan.

Furthermore, increasing investment in climate-resilient agriculture and water management initiatives is expected to create new growth avenues. With rising awareness and policy support, solar-powered pumping systems are likely to become a central component of sustainable rural infrastructure development across Africa.

Submersible solar pumps dominate the market, accounting for approximately 41.2% share due to their efficiency in deep water extraction and suitability for borewell applications. These pumps are widely used in regions with declining groundwater levels, such as parts of East Africa.

Their ability to operate efficiently under varying solar conditions and deliver consistent water output makes them a preferred choice among farmers. Additionally, technological improvements in motor efficiency and corrosion resistance have enhanced their durability, contributing to sustained demand. Market data suggests that adoption of submersible pumps has increased by nearly 18% annually in agricultural applications.

Agricultural irrigation remains the leading application segment, holding around 48.7% of the total market revenue. The strong dominance is driven by the growing need to improve crop productivity and ensure water availability during dry seasons. Solar pumps enable farmers to irrigate land without relying on inconsistent rainfall patterns, thereby increasing food security.

In addition, government-backed irrigation schemes and subsidies are encouraging farmers to adopt solar-powered solutions. Reports indicate that farms using solar irrigation systems have experienced yield improvements of up to 25%, further strengthening the segment’s market position.

East Africa leads the Africa solar water pump market with an estimated 36.5% share, supported by strong adoption in countries such as Kenya, Ethiopia, and Tanzania. The region benefits from favorable solar irradiance levels and a high dependence on agriculture, which drives demand for irrigation solutions.

Additionally, numerous development programs and international funding initiatives are focused on improving rural water access in this region. Kenya alone has seen a significant increase in solar pump installations, with annual growth exceeding 20% in recent years. The presence of innovative startups and distribution networks further strengthens the regional market outlook.

Government Initiatives & Policies

  • Kenya National Solar Irrigation Program (2025): The government expanded solar irrigation adoption through subsidies and financing schemes aimed at smallholder farmers.
  • Ethiopia Climate Resilient Water Program (2026): Focused on solar-powered water systems, this initiative promotes sustainable irrigation and rural water supply.

Africa Solar Water Pump Industry Recent Developments

  • 2025: SunCulture announced the sale of 10,000 Verified Carbon Units to EDF Trading, introducing a carbon financing mechanism to reduce upfront costs for solar irrigation systems and accelerate adoption among smallholder farmers across Africa.
  • 2025: Futurepump expanded deployment of solar irrigation pumps into new African regions, improving accessibility for off-grid farmers and supporting increased adoption despite tightening funding conditions for distributors.
  • 2025: Grundfos participated in a large-scale solar irrigation project in South Africa, supplying pumps and solar integration systems for a 750 kWp installation, demonstrating scalability of solar-powered pumping solutions.
  • 2026: Jinko Solar expanded its solar project footprint in Tanzania, strengthening the renewable energy ecosystem and enabling better integration of solar-powered water pumping systems across agricultural regions.
